Axiom 32GB PC3-14900L (DDR3-1866) ECC LRDIMM for HP - F1F33AA

Axiom DDR3 load-reduced dual in-line memory modules (LRDIMM) are capable of delivering up to a 35% increase in bandwidth when compared to standard DDR3 RDIMMs while reducing overall power consumption. Servers that support LRDIMMs allow users to populate more DIMMs per channel which leads to increased capacity and increased bandwidth. LRDIMMs use 1.35V compared to traditional 1.5V that standard DDR3 RDIMMs run, making them more energy efficient and further contributing to the reduction of power consumption in the data center environment.
